Job Description

The AP Vendor Analyst supports the Operational Finance Shared Services Department by processing accounts payable activities, administering downstream contracts and agreements, and ensuring vendor compliance from a legal, insurance, and risk perspective. This role collaborates closely with branch teams and the legal department to review and maintain contracts, set up vendors accurately, and keep all documentation organized and up to date.

The position offers the opportunity to contribute to a growing department and help shape its processes and best practices.

Responsibilities

+ Review and prepare purchase agreements, subcontracts, and other contracts as required for Operational Finance's Shared Services Department.

+ Monitor the status of all pending contracts and organize, track, and maintain all fully executed agreements in an accurate and timely manner.

+ Process accounts payable transactions, including AP invoices, purchase orders (POs), and W-9 forms for all executed contracts.

+ Collect and verify insurance requirements, releases of liens, and other qualifying documents needed to ensure compliance for vendors, customers, and related parties.

+ Analyze proposed changes to contract terms and conditions and coordinate approvals with branch leadership and the legal department in accordance with established limits of authority.

+ Enter and commit all purchase agreements, budgets, subcontracts, and vendor contracts into Viewpoint or other designated systems.

+ Collect and track downstream insurance requests and related documentation to maintain ongoing compliance.

+ Set up new vendors accurately and maintain vendor records, including W-9 information and compliance documentation.

+ Collaborate with branch teams to confirm that contract, vendor, and AP information is complete, accurate, and aligned with operational needs.

+ Provide responsive customer service to internal stakeholders and external vendors, addressing questions and resolving issues related to contracts, AP, and vendor setup.

+ Support project accounting activities by ensuring proper coding, documentation, and alignment of AP and vendor records with project requirements.

+ Assist with month-end activities related to accounts payable, vendor compliance, and contract tracking as needed.

+ Use Google Sheets and other Google Suite tools to track, analyze, and report on contracts, vendors, and AP activities.
